Methods for Getting Rid of Unwanted Materials

Reliable approaches for extracting debris and contaminants from aquatic bodies play a critical role in sustaining water quality and ecosystem health. Among the most popular methods are mechanical removal and chemical treatments. Mechanical removal involves utilizing specialized equipment, such as skimmers and dredgers, to physically eliminate debris like leaves, algae, and sediment from the water. This approach limits disruption to the aquatic environment while effectively reducing pollutant levels.

Chemical treatment methods, like algaecides and herbicides, can address specific contaminants but need to be utilized judiciously to minimize harming non-target species. Biological methods, such as introducing beneficial microorganisms, present an sustainable alternative for degrading organic waste and pollutants.

Routine monitoring of water quality can inform the implementation of these approaches, ensuring ideal results. By implementing a combination of these techniques, pond and lake managers can significantly boost the health and sustainability of aquatic ecosystems.

Improving Water Quality for Wildlife

Although the health of aquatic ecosystems is vital for supporting diverse wildlife, improving water quality remains a primary challenge for pond and lake managers. High nutrient levels, often resulting from runoff, can cause harmful algal blooms that deplete oxygen and threaten aquatic life. Effective management practices focus on reducing these nutrient inputs through buffer zones and sediment control.

In addition, sustaining appropriate pH levels and temperature is important for the longevity of delicate species. Administrators often observe these parameters carefully to secure a balanced ecosystem. The introduction of native plant species can boost water filtration and supply habitats for fish and invertebrates, thereby supporting biodiversity.

Regular assessments and adjustments to management strategies are required, as conditions can transform fast. Eventually, the commitment to enhancing water quality not only helps wildlife but also improves the recreational value of aquatic environments for the surrounding community.

Green Cleaning Methods

Sustainable pond and lake management increasingly emphasizes natural cleaning methods, which exploit the potential of ecosystems to reinstate water quality without harmful chemicals. These techniques include the introduction of beneficial bacteria and enzymes that break down organic matter, thereby promoting a balanced ecosystem. Aquatic plants perform a critical function by absorbing excess nutrients, which assists in regulating algae growth. Additionally, utilizing natural predators, such as fish species that consume unwanted pests, can preserve a healthy aquatic environment. Regularly aerating the water enhances oxygen levels, promoting the breakdown of pollutants. By implementing these natural techniques, water bodies can reach improved clarity and health while conserving the delicate balance of their ecosystems, ultimately producing sustainable and effective management practices.

FAQ

How Often Does My Pond or Lake Need Cleaning?

Annual cleaning of ponds and lakes should occur at least once, best performed in either spring or fall. Regular maintenance, such as checking water quality and clearing away debris, supports a healthier ecosystem and inhibit the proliferation of unwanted plant species.

What Permits Are Needed for Lake and Pond Cleaning?

The necessary permits for pond and lake maintenance typically include environmental impact assessments, water use permits, and in some cases jurisdiction-specific licenses. Engaging with local authorities assures compliance with requirements governing aquatic management procedures.

Are Cleaning Services Influenced by Seasonal Factors?

Indeed, seasonal aspects of cleaning services are vital. Spring and autumn frequently need more attention owing to increased debris and algae growth, while winter may necessitate different techniques to guarantee water quality and ecosystem health.

Is It Possible to Clean My Pond or Lake on My Own?

Self-cleaning a pond or lake is achievable, but it requires adequate knowledge, equipment, and safety measures. Risks include faulty procedures, threat to local fauna, and inadequate cleaning results, which may call for professional assistance later.

What Are the Expenses Related to Professional Cleaning Services?

Pond and lake professional cleaning services generally include costs associated with labor, equipment rental, and materials. Extra costs can stem from permits, disposal fees, and ongoing maintenance, based on the project's scale and complexity.
